The Boiler Systems PLUS Seminar - Operations, Safety, Reliability & Efficiency is a two-day course on what a boiler is, how it operates and what ancillary equipment is required to support its operation. Additionally, the program stresses safety and the proper operating practices required to maximize efficient, safe and reliable service of the equipment. Boiler Systems PLUS Seminar - The Next Level is a two-day course that takes the recipient beyond what was covered in the introductory "Boiler Systems PLUS Seminar - Operations, Safety, Reliability and Efficiency." Using the information provided in that course as a base, it emphasizes boiler evolution and applications, control schemes, burner advances, energy conservation, emissions, system reliability and as always safety.
